What is peer pressure? Wanting to feel part of something can put pressure on you to act in certain ways. You could be experiencing peer pressure if you’re acting in certain ways because you want to be accepted by the people you hang out with. You might be doing something you wouldn’t normally do, or aren’t doing something you want to do.
